There are no other vehicles behind you on the road. Are you allowed in this situation to resign from signalling your intention to turn right?

Explanation
Correct answer: No
According to Art. 22 para. 5 of the Road Traffic Act, a driver is obliged to always and clearly signal their intention to change direction of travel. This obligation is absolute and does not depend on whether another vehicle is travelling behind you, because the signal is intended for all road users, including pedestrians.
